Ligands 6-phenyl-3-(4′-pyridinyl) pyridazino[3,2-c]1,2,4-triazole (L1), 6-phenyl-3-(3′-pyridinyl) pyridazino[3,2-c]1,2,4-triazole (L2) and 3,6-diphenyl pyridazino[3,2-c]1,2,4-triazole (L3) have been designed and synthesized. Reactions of these ligands with CuII, CuI and ZnII, five new metal–organic coordination complexes were obtained. X-ray diffraction analyses show that complexes 1, 3 and 4 are mononuclear structure, 5 is trinuclear complex, while 2 possess 1D chain structure. Complexes 1, 3, 4 and 5 were further assembled into infinite 1D structure by weak interactions, while 2 possesses noticeable weak interaction between two CuI atoms bridged by iodine [CuI⋯CuI = 2.6616(13) Å] and was extended into 2D sheet by π⋯π stacking interaction between adjacent chains. In addition, the steric hindrances of substituent probably weaken the coordination abilities of the pyridazine or triazole N donors.
